Issuance of Customs House Agent (CHA) Pass


What is a Customs House Agent Pass?

  • CHA pass is an identification card issued to a person recognized as an authorized agent to associate with Customs officers. A CHA pass is valid for one year period from the date of registration


What are the benefits of having a CHA pass?

  • Has higher demand for recruitment in Logistics/ Clearing/ Shipping companies.
  • Can act as his sole declarent for clearing and shipping his own cargo
  • Foreign employment opportunities as shipping/ clearing agent
  • As an added qualification/ eligibility for academic studies in Logistics


What a CHA holder can do?

  • Can act (Sign documents/ present for Customs examinations and inquiries) as the authorized agent for his shipper/ consignee
  • Can enter to Customs premises without prior permission
  • Can submit shipping/ clearing documents (CUSDEC) to Customs and get them processed for shipment/ Clearing


How to obtain a CHA pass?

  • A person successfully completed the training and passed the exam for Custom House Agents, conducted by Human Resource Development Division (HRD) of Sri Lanka Customs can apply for a CHA pass
  • Application should accompany several mandatory documents and copies of them (please see below for the list of mandatory documents)


How to participate for the CHA training?

  • A person having passed six subjects including English, Mathematics and Sinhala/Tamil in GCE (O/L) can apply for the training course
  • Application should� accompany a request letter from a registered company


Mandatory documents to operate as a New Customs House Agent (Declarent)

  • Request Letter (Signed by the Proprietor/Partner/Director)
  • Duly Filed CHA Application
  • Business Registration Certificate
  • TIN Certificate
  • VAT Certificate
  • Application for Registration of Customs House Agent in Terms of Section 115 of� The Customs Ordinance
  • Form 1/Form 2A/Form 48/Form 20/Form 41
  • Articles of Association/Memorandum of Association
  • Shipping Agents Licenses (Only for Shipping Agents)
  • Cash Guarantee for Rs. 50,000/= (Expiry data should be one year from the first registration months)
  • Proof of Address (Electricity Bill/Water Bill/Telephone Bill)
  • Certified Copy of Deed or Lease Agreement
  • Location Map
  • Proprietor/Partner/Director and Applicants Photo with Specimen Signature with All details included in a Letter Head of the Company
  • Inventory List with all the serials of electronic equipments and office setup Plan
  • Applicant's
  1. National Identity Card
  2. Certificate of Competence (Customs Certificate)
  3. Police Report
  4. Preventive Certificate
  5. Grama Sevaka Certificate


Documents Mandatory to Renew Customs House Agent for 2015

  • Request Letter (Signed by the Proprietor/Partner/Director)
  • Duly Filled CHA Applications
  1. CUS/CHA (01) – one copy
  2. CUS/CHA (02) – who copies
  • Originals of
  1. Business Registration Certificate – BRC
  2. TIN Certificate
  3. VAT Certificate
  • Cash Deposit��� Rs. 50,000/=
  • Letter of Certificate issued by the Bank

    Bank should issue a letter certifying a Current Account is in operation in the name of Customs House Agent

  • Proof of Address

Electricity bill/Water bill/Telephone bill (within last two months)

  • Applicant’s (with photocopy)
  1. National Identity Card
  2. 2013 CHA pass and Photo copy of it (Both Sides)
  3. Certificate of Competence
  4. CIU Report (within 1 year is must)
  5. Police Report – Needs to be addressed to DGC Sri Lanka Customs (within two years)
  6. Grama Niladari Report – (obtained within six months)
